[HTML Academy] Онлайн-курс Шаблонизаторы HTML

250

Использование шаблонизаторов позволяет сократить время на разработку продуктов и уменьшить количество ошибок и исправлений.

На курсе мы познакомимся с основными принципами работы шаблонов и рассмотрим их на примере Pug — одного из самых популярных шаблонизаторов.
Использование шаблонизаторов позволяет сократить время на разработку продуктов и уменьшить количество ошибок и исправлений.

Необходимые знания: HTML, CSS, базовый JavaScript

В курс включено: принципы работы шаблонизаторов, Pug

Гибкие сроки: начинайте прямо сейчас и двигайтесь в комфортном режиме

Программа курса построена таким образом, чтобы рассказать о принципах шаблонизации и показать примеры на конкретном инструменте.
Однако, используя полученные знания, можно пользоваться любыми шаблонизаторами, так как отличаться они будут только синтаксисом.

Раздел 1

Введение в шаблонизацию
— Проблемы, возникающие при разработке интерфейсов без шаблонизации
— Проблемы, решаемые шаблонизаторами
— Принципы и философия шаблонизаторов
— Выделение компонентов

Раздел 2

Синтаксис шаблонизаторов
— Введение в синтаксис шаблонизатора Pug
— Правила написания тегов, работа с атрибутами

Раздел 3

Деление на шаблоны
— Общие правила выделения шаблонов и компонентов
— Принцип описания шаблона и интеграцию в него данных
— Принцип описания шаблонов через подключение компонентов
— Описание шаблонов на Pug

Раздел 4

Отделение данных от шаблонов
— Принципы отделения данных от шаблона
— Какие данные и как отделяются
— Подключение данных к компонентам

Раздел 5

Циклические конструкции и вывод данных
— Использование циклических конструкций для вывода повторяющихся компонентов
— Синтаксис циклических конструкций

Раздел 6

Условные конструкции
— Варианты использования условных конструкций
— Замена контента или классов по условиям
— Использование условных выражений и в циклах
— Синтаксис условных конструкций в Pug